About Lakestone Bank & Trust
Lakestone Bank & Trust operates 14 branch offices and a loan office in Lapeer, St. Clair and Macomb counties. Founded in 1902, LCBT remains the only locally owned Bank headquartered in Lapeer County. Lakestone Bank & Trust is a wholly owned subsidiary of County Bank Corp.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Detroit?

Understanding the cost of living near Detroit is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Lakestone Bank & Trust.
Detroit's Cost of Living Index is approximately 97.6 (2.4% less expensive than US average; 6.9% more than MI average). Housing varies extremely by neighborhood (very cheap to expensive gentrified), overall costs can be low. DDOT/SMART bus, QLine.
